.focus-strip{margin:34px 0 22px;padding:24px 22px;border-radius:24px;border:1px solid rgba(107,208,140,.14);background:linear-gradient(180deg,rgba(19,48,36,.72),rgba(9,24,17,.92));box-shadow:0 14px 34px rgba(0,0,0,.22)}.focus-strip__head{display:flex;align-items:end;justify-content:space-between;gap:16px;margin-bottom:18px}.focus-strip__head h2{margin:0 0 6px;font-size:clamp(1.55rem,2.7vw,2rem);line-height:1.15}.focus-strip__head p{margin:0;color:var(--muted);max-width:68ch}.focus-strip__grid{display:grid;grid-template-columns:repeat(4,minmax(0,1fr));gap:16px}.focus-strip__card{display:flex;flex-direction:column;gap:10px;padding:18px 18px 20px;border-radius:20px;background:rgba(255,255,255,.04);border:1px solid rgba(107,208,140,.12);text-decoration:none;color:inherit;box-shadow:0 10px 24px rgba(0,0,0,.18);transition:transform .12s ease, filter .12s ease, border-color .12s ease}.focus-strip__card:hover{transform:translateY(-2px);filter:brightness(1.03);border-color:rgba(107,208,140,.3)}.focus-strip__kicker{display:inline-flex;align-items:center;gap:8px;width:fit-content;padding:6px 10px;border-radius:999px;background:rgba(107,208,140,.12);border:1px solid rgba(107,208,140,.2);font-size:.8rem;font-weight:800;letter-spacing:.02em;color:#d9f6e3}.focus-strip__card h3{margin:0;font-size:1.15rem;line-height:1.25;color:var(--ink)}.focus-strip__card p{margin:0;color:var(--muted);font-size:.96rem;line-height:1.55}.focus-strip__meta{margin-top:auto;display:flex;justify-content:space-between;align-items:center;gap:8px;font-size:.9rem;color:var(--muted)}.focus-strip__count{font-weight:800;color:#dff7e8}.focus-strip__cta{font-weight:800;color:#b7f2cb}.focus-quicklinks{margin-top:20px;display:flex;flex-wrap:wrap;gap:10px}.focus-quicklinks a{display:inline-flex;align-items:center;justify-content:center;min-height:40px;padding:0 14px;border-radius:999px;background:rgba(255,255,255,.05);border:1px solid rgba(107,208,140,.18);color:var(--ink);font-weight:700;text-decoration:none}.focus-quicklinks a:hover{background:rgba(107,208,140,.12);border-color:rgba(107,208,140,.28)}.focus-hub{padding-top:22px;padding-bottom:44px}.focus-hub .page-hero{padding:0 !important;margin-bottom:18px;background-position:center center !important;background-size:cover !important}.focus-hub .page-hero-inner{max-width:980px;padding:30px 32px !important;border-radius:28px;background:linear-gradient(180deg,rgba(14,24,19,.82),rgba(8,15,12,.95));border:1px solid rgba(107,208,140,.16);box-shadow:0 22px 48px rgba(0,0,0,.34)}.focus-hub .page-hero h1{font-size:clamp(2rem,5vw,3.15rem) !important;margin-bottom:12px !important}.focus-hub .lead{max-width:72ch;font-size:clamp(1rem,1.5vw,1.08rem);color:rgba(245,247,242,.92)}.focus-hub .anchor-nav{display:flex;flex-wrap:wrap;gap:10px;margin-top:18px}.focus-hub .anchor-nav a{display:inline-flex;align-items:center;justify-content:center;min-height:40px;padding:0 14px;border-radius:999px;background:rgba(107,208,140,.1);border:1px solid rgba(107,208,140,.18);color:var(--ink);font-weight:700;text-decoration:none}.focus-hub .anchor-nav a:hover{background:rgba(107,208,140,.18)}.focus-hub .compact-pillar{margin-top:0 !important;margin-bottom:18px !important}.focus-hub .compact-intro{margin-top:0 !important}.focus-hub .compact-intro p{max-width:78ch}.focus-hub .compact-header{margin-bottom:18px !important}.focus-hub .compact-header h2{margin-bottom:8px !important}.focus-hub .clean-topic-cards{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:18px}.focus-hub .clean-topic-cards .topic-card{display:flex;flex-direction:column;gap:10px;min-height:214px;text-decoration:none;padding:18px 18px 20px;border-radius:20px;background:linear-gradient(180deg,rgba(18,31,25,.92),rgba(10,17,14,.96));border:1px solid rgba(107,208,140,.12);box-shadow:0 10px 24px rgba(0,0,0,.12);position:relative;overflow:hidden}.focus-hub .clean-topic-cards .topic-card::before{content:"";position:absolute;left:0;top:0;bottom:0;width:3px;background:rgba(107,208,140,.35)}.focus-hub .topic-icon{width:42px;height:42px;border-radius:14px;display:inline-flex;align-items:center;justify-content:center;background:rgba(107,208,140,.14);color:#c7f4d6;font-size:1.25rem;line-height:1}.focus-hub .topic-link{margin-top:auto;font-weight:700;color:#b7f2cb}.focus-hub .section-head-inline{display:flex;align-items:end;justify-content:space-between;gap:16px}.focus-hub .btn-ghost{background:transparent !important;border:1px solid rgba(107,208,140,.24) !important;color:var(--ink) !important}.focus-hub .guides-grid .topic-card{min-height:202px}.focus-hub .slim-container{max-width:980px;padding:0 !important}.focus-hub .clean-cta{margin-top:24px;padding:26px 28px;border-radius:24px;background:linear-gradient(180deg,rgba(18,31,24,.92),rgba(10,17,14,.96));border:1px solid rgba(107,208,140,.16);box-shadow:0 18px 38px rgba(0,0,0,.22);display:flex;align-items:center;justify-content:space-between;gap:18px}.focus-hub .clean-cta h2{margin:6px 0 8px;font-size:clamp(1.45rem,2.5vw,2rem)}.focus-hub .clean-cta p{color:var(--muted);margin:0}.focus-hub .content-block,.focus-hub .hub-pillar-card,.focus-hub .clean-cta,.focus-hub .page-hero-inner{max-width:1180px;margin-left:auto;margin-right:auto}.focus-hub .hub-pillar-card{padding:24px 28px !important;background:linear-gradient(180deg,rgba(18,31,24,.94),rgba(10,17,14,.98));border:1px solid rgba(107,208,140,.14);border-radius:24px}.focus-hub .vbk-grid{gap:22px !important}.focus-hub .vbk-card,.focus-hub .topic-card{background:linear-gradient(180deg,rgba(18,31,25,.90),rgba(10,17,14,.96)) !important;border-color:rgba(107,208,140,.12) !important}.focus-hub .faq details + details{margin-top:12px}.focus-hub .hub-grid{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:14px}.focus-hub .hub-card{display:block;padding:14px 14px;border-radius:16px;background:rgba(255,255,255,.04);border:1px solid rgba(107,208,140,.15);box-shadow:0 10px 24px rgba(0,0,0,.2);transition:transform .12s ease,filter .12s ease;text-decoration:none;color:inherit}.focus-hub .hub-card:hover{transform:translateY(-2px);filter:brightness(1.03)}.focus-hub .hub-card h3{margin:0 0 8px;font-size:16px;color:var(--ink)}.focus-hub .hub-card p{margin:0;color:var(--muted);font-size:14px}@media (max-width:1100px){.focus-strip__grid{grid-template-columns:repeat(2,minmax(0,1fr))}}@media (max-width:980px){.focus-hub .clean-topic-cards,.focus-hub .vbk-grid,.focus-hub .hub-grid{grid-template-columns:1fr !important}.focus-hub .section-head-inline,.focus-hub .clean-cta,.focus-strip__head{flex-direction:column;align-items:flex-start}.focus-hub .page-hero-inner{padding:24px 22px !important}}@media (max-width:640px){.focus-strip{padding:20px 16px}.focus-strip__grid{grid-template-columns:1fr}.focus-hub .page-hero-inner{padding:22px 18px !important}.focus-hub .clean-cta{padding:22px 18px}}